Description
The Immigration and Refugee Board of Canada is requesting a quotation for interpreter services and intends to put a contract in place for one (1) year. The Contractor grants to Canada the irrevocable option to extend the term of the Contract by up to three (3) additional 1-year period(s) under the same conditions. The Contractor agrees that, during the extended period of the Contract, it will be paid in accordance with the applicable provisions as set out in the Basis of Payment. Canada may exercise this option at any time by sending a written notice to the Contractor before the expiry date of the Contract. The option can only be exercised by a formal amendment by the Contracting Authority. "There are security requirements associated with this requirement.
